Comprehending Window Scratches
Before diving into the repair methods, it’s necessary to comprehend the nature of window scratches. Scratches on windows can vary in depth and intensity:
- Surface Scratches: These are the most typical and are typically shallow. They can be brought on by dust, dirt, or minor abrasions. Surface area scratches are typically simple to repair.
- Deep Scratches: These are more extreme and can permeate deeper into the glass. They are typically triggered by harder products like metal or stones. Deep scratches are more tough to repair and might need professional intervention.
- Pitted Scratches: These are little, deep scratches that develop a pitted or engraved look. Pitted scratches are typically the result of prolonged direct exposure to severe chemicals or environmental factors.
DIY Methods for Repairing Window Scratches
1. Tooth paste Method
One of the most popular and cost-efficient approaches for repairing surface area scratches is using toothpaste. Here’s how to do it:
- Materials Needed: Non-gel, non-whitening toothpaste, a microfiber fabric, and a soft-bristled brush.
- Actions:
- Clean the window completely to remove any dirt or debris.
- Apply a little quantity of tooth paste to the scratch.
- Use a soft-bristled brush to gently rub the toothpaste into the scratch in a circular motion.
- Wipe away the tooth paste with a microfiber fabric.
- Wash the window with water and dry it with a clean fabric.
2. Sodium Bicarbonate and Water Paste
Another efficient DIY technique includes using a simple mixture of baking soda and water:
- Materials Needed: Baking soda, water, a microfiber cloth, and a soft-bristled brush.
- Actions:
- Clean the window to get rid of any dirt or particles.
- Mix baking soda and water to form a paste.
- Use the paste to the scratch and utilize a soft-bristled brush to carefully rub it in a circular motion.
- Wipe away the paste with a microfiber cloth.
- Rinse the window with water and dry it with a tidy fabric.

4. Specialized Glass Polishing Kits
For more severe scratches, specialized glass polishing sets are available. These kits often contain a polishing substance and a buffer:
- Materials Needed: Glass polishing kit, microfiber fabric, and a buffer (electric or manual).
- Actions:
- Clean the window to get rid of any dirt or debris.
- Apply the polishing substance to the scratch according to the kit’s guidelines.
- Use the buffer to carefully polish the scratch in a circular movement.
- Clean away the substance with a microfiber cloth.
- Wash the window with water and dry it with a tidy fabric.
Professional Window Scratch Repair
For deep or pitted scratches, DIY techniques may not suffice. In such cases, it’s recommended to look for professional help. Professional window scratch repair services can provide the following:
- Advanced Polishing Techniques: Professionals use top quality polishing compounds and specialized devices to get rid of deep scratches.
- Replacement Services: If the scratch is too deep to repair, experts can replace the harmed window pane.
- Warranty: Many expert services use a guarantee on their work, guaranteeing that the repair is long-lasting.
Preventing Window Scratches
Avoidance is always much better than cure. Here are some pointers to avoid window scratches: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ean your windows regularly using a gentle, non-abrasive cleaner to remove dirt and debris.
- Use Soft Cloths: Always use microfiber or other soft cloths to clean your windows to prevent scratching the glass.
- Protect from Harsh Conditions: Use window coverings or blinds to secure your windows from direct sunshine and harsh weather.
- Prevent Harsh Chemicals: Avoid utilizing extreme chemicals or abrasive products that can harm the glass.
